Sequoia Capital to invest $ 10m more in AppLabs
HYDERABAD:
AppLabs Technologies, a leading software testing company, has received a commitment for an additional $10 million investment from Sequoia Capital India, one of the leading venture capital firms. Sequoia Capital had already invested $7 million in AppLabs and the new commitment takes the total investment to $17 million. According to AppLabs founder and CEO, Sashi Reddy, the company would continue to meet the needs of the clients that recognise the risk posed by software not adequately tested.
